What Makes a Quality Aluminum Dock? A Buyer’s Checklist Before You Purchase

Aluminum flat deck trailer on grass


Aluminum docks may look similar at first glance, but quality varies significantly depending on design and fabrication. Knowing what to look for before purchasing can help avoid issues down the road. A well-built dock should feel solid, adaptable, and ready for long-term use.

  1. Strong structural design A quality dock starts with a properly engineered frame. Good design provides stability while remaining lightweight and easy to manage. The dock should feel secure underfoot, even in changing water conditions.

  2. Reliable hardware and fasteners Fasteners play a critical role in long-term performance. Corrosion-resistant hardware helps prevent loosening and wear over time. Low-quality hardware can lead to early failures, even if the dock frame is sound.

  3. Adjustability for changing water levels Water levels fluctuate throughout the season, and a dock must adapt easily. Adjustable legs or components allow for quick changes without major modifications. This flexibility extends the dock’s usable life.

Before buying, ask who builds the dock, where it’s made, and how it’s designed to handle real conditions. A quality aluminum dock should provide confidence, not constant maintenance.
